- The distance between Hurguada, Egypt and Papeete, Tahiti, French Polynesia is approximately 18,895 km or 11,742 mi.
- To reach Hurguada in this distance one would set out from Papeete bearing 342.8° or NN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Hurguada bearing 198.4° or SSW .
- Hurguada has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Papeete has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
- The annual average temperature is 2 °C (3.5°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 12.2 °C (22°F) more in Hurguada.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1756.2 mm (69.1 in) less which is equivalent to 1756.2 l/m² (43.1 US gal/ft²) or 17,562,000 l/ha (1,877,494 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6.8° lower in Hurguada than in Papeete.
- Relative humidity levels are 30.7%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 9.9°C (17.7°F) lower.
